  • FO: Cashmere Ithacaowl

    I wanted to make a gray version of my Ithacowl. And I did. I knit this a couple of weeks ago…it only took a week.
    Pattern: My very own Ithacowl! Free!
    Yarn: One skein School Products’ Donegal Cashmere Tweed, bulky. $20 for 95 yards.
    Needles: 16″ bamboo Clovers, size 7 (same as the first Ithacowl!)
